Game of Blackjack
Blackjack
is the most popular table game in casinos. The house
advantage is only 0.5 percent. That means if you
play basic blackjack strategy, the casino will win
only 0.5 percent of your money over time. The game
of Blackjack is played with a standard fifty-two-card
deck. A casino game of blackjack can be played with
one, two, four, or even eight decks. It's easier
for players to count cards (that is, keep track
of the cards that have been played) when there are
fewer decks in use.
Player
and the dealer are each dealt two cards.
The
object is to draw cards that total 21, or
come closer to 21 than the cards held by the dealer
without going over the number(21).
The
hand that gets closer to twenty-one without going
over wins the bet. In blackjack, you are competing
only against the dealer, not against the other players.
The dealer's first card faces up, the second faces
down.
Cards
Value
An Ace can count as either 1 or 11.
The 10, Jack, Queen, and King are all valued at
10.
All cards from 2 through 9 are face valued.
Cards Suits are not consider in Blackjack.
If you
have a Blackjack, show the hand immediately and
the dealer will pay you one and 1/2 times your
bet. Dealer also has a Blackjack, the hand is a
tie (push),
If you do not have a Blackjack, you can ask the
dealer to hit you, To indicate that you want
to hit, scrape the cards across the table as if
you were dragging something towards you. You may
draw as many cards as you like only one at a time.
If you go over 21, you "bust" and
lose the hand. At that point, you must return your
cards face up on the table immediately. If you do
not want to be hit, you may stand by sliding your
cards face down under your bet or wave your hand
over the table. After all players are satisfied
with their hands, the dealer will then turn his
down card face up and stand or draw as necessary.
Dealer
must draw to any count up to 16, and stand on 17.
Casinos
rules will vary some will allow you to hold your
cards and others will only
deal the game face up and not allow you to touch
the cards.
Terms
Blackjack: Any Ace with a 10 value card (10, J,
Q, K).
Bust: Draw cards that add up to 22 or more.
Hit: Requesting another card.
Stand:
When you don't want any more cards.
Push: A tie with the dealer.
Splitting Pairs: First two cards are the same denomination
Split the pair into two separate hands and play
each hand individually. The wager is same amount
as your original bet on each hand.
Note:
Split Aces, only get one card for each Ace. A 10
value card is not
paid as a Blackjack.
Doubling Down:
If you are dealt a 9,10 or 11 and think you can
win with only one more card, place another bet next
to your original bet, up to the original bet
amount you placed. You will then be dealt
one more card,
Insurance: If the dealers face up card is
an Ace, you will be offered insurance. Here you
are betting that the dealer has a ten value card
in the hole face down.. You can bet only 1/2 of
your original bet. If the dealer does have a Blackjack,
your original bet loses but your insurance bet is
paid 2 to 1. If the dealer does not have a Blackjack,
he takes your insurance bet and the game continues
with the original hand and bet.
